Long-awaited police report on death of Kumanjayi Walker critical of ‘military police response’

1 year ago 51

Previously confidential report describes ‘warrior-like mentality’ among force that contained ‘vast over-representation of former military members’

A police report on the shooting death of Warlpiri teenager Kumanjayi Walker was scathing of the “military police response” in his remote community and described a “warrior-like mentality” among members, but other criticisms that appeared in an earlier draft of the report were removed from the final version.

The original coronial investigation report by the NT police commander, David Proctor, and his final 170-page report were published on Thursday, after the coroner investigating Walker’s death lifted a suppression order. The publications revealed previously redacted details about the shooting and the subsequent police investigation.
